allthebooks3000 's review for:
The Fraud
by Zadie Smith
Good - thematically complex, alive, mining. A bit wordy, though this is itself part of the novel's playful engagement with Victorian literature. Vibrant and playful, while never losing track of the other aspects of a lifetime lived and a period in history passed: grief, mourning, naivety, boredom.
